Abstract

The invention relates to the technical field of deep processing of peanut foods, in particular to a method for producing peanut tissue protein by utilizing hot squeezed peanut cake dregs. The method is characterized by comprising the following steps of: 1. pulverizing and screening: pulverizing peanut cake dregs generated by squeezing oil at high temperature and screening by a mesh screen in 40 meshes to obtain powder; 2. mixing: mixing the powder with a vitamin nutrition enhancing substances, wherein the addition amount of the nutrition enhancing substances is 0.2-0.3 percent by weight of the powder; 3. extruding and bulking: after uniformly mixing, charging the mixture into a double-screw rod extrusion bulking machine for extruding and bulking, wherein the extruding and bulking condition comprises the temperature of 50-80 DEG C and the pressure of 0.2-0.4MPa; and 4. drying at high temperature: drying till the water content is not larger than 0.1 percent under the condition of the temperature of 80-100 DEG C and cooling to obtain the peanut tissue protein. The invention has the advantages of light flavor and high protein content of the prepared peanut tissue protein, simple preparation method, and the like.

Background technology
Grouts after the vegetable oil material oil expression are widely used in food industry as plant protein source, as the substitute of animal protein, are commonly used for meat additive, feed with balanced nutrients or simulation meat and use.Histone is in process, and protein is subjected to high temperature, high pressure, high shear in extruder effect loses natural structure, has reduced the water-soluble of product.From physical characteristic, extruding rearranges protein to become to have equidirectional fiber homogeneous texture; From chemical standpoint, protein recombines into the fibrin system of fourth degree structure.The systematism processing of vegetable protein can be satisfied the picked-up demand to vegetable protein, and have the quality and the mouthfeel of meat product, gives product strong functions characteristic.Albumen systematism research for soybean, behind extrusion, crude protein is constant, but protein is included in physical absorption in the starch of gelatinization and makes water-soluble decline, this moment, enzyme had effect to it, this with heat treatment excessively, with chemical crossbond formation agglomeration and reduce the water-soluble different mechanism that has; The secondary structure of protein is only broken in the dry method extruding, primary structure is not had influence, so amino acid content is constant in the product.The peanut histone is that the globulin in the peanut protein powder is converted into silk-fibroin, fibrin by extrusion, protein content is more than 55%, owing to have good water imbibition and protect oiliness, add in the meat products, can increase the color, smell and taste of meat products, improve Protein content, and local flavor be light, therefore beany flavor of no soybean and offending flatulence sense are desirable meat products additives.Peanut has good fibrous filament from producing protein in addition, can make various typical local food through soaking, and market prospects are wide.
The hot moulding peanut dregs is owing in the oil expression process, adopt the squeezing of hot moulding method, the temperature height, cause the peanut protein sex change serious, nutritive value reduces, and the hot moulding peanut dregs can only be as the feed or the fertilizer of cheapness, therefore, caused very big waste, economic benefit and social benefit are very low.
Summary of the invention
For addressing the above problem, the invention provides a kind of method of utilizing the hot moulding peanut dregs to produce the peanut histone, it is realized by the following technical solutions:
A kind of method of utilizing the hot moulding peanut dregs to produce the peanut histone is characterized in that it may further comprise the steps:
The first step: pulverize also screening: the peanut dregs that the high temperature oil expression produces is pulverized, and crossed 40 order mesh screens and obtain powder;
Second step: mix: the powder that obtains after above-mentioned the sieving is mixed with vitamins fortification material, and the addition of fortification material is the 0.2-0.3% of the percentage by weight of powder;
The 3rd step: extrusion: put into twin-screw extruder after mixing and carry out extrusion, the extrusion condition is temperature 50-80 ℃, pressure 0.2-0.4MPa;
The 4th step: hyperthermia drying: in temperature is to dry water content under the 80-100 ℃ of condition to be not more than 0.1%, promptly obtains the peanut histone after the cooling.
The above-mentioned described method of utilizing the hot moulding peanut dregs to produce the peanut histone is characterized in that the protein content of the peanut dregs described in the first step is lower than 45%, and fat content is greater than 3%.
The above-mentioned described method of utilizing the hot moulding peanut dregs to produce the peanut histone is characterized in that the vitamins fortification material described in second step is VC or VE or its mixture.
The present invention has following beneficial effect: the peanut histone for preparing has the advantage that local flavor is light, protein content is high, and preparation method is simple, has improved added value, economic benefit and the obvious social benefit of peanut dregs.
The specific embodiment
Below in conjunction with embodiment the present invention is described in detail.
Embodiment 1
Protein content is lower than 45%, the peanut dregs that fat content produces greater than the oil expression of 3% high temperature is through pulverizing, cross 40 order mesh screens and form powder, powder is mixed with vitamins fortification material, wherein the addition of fortification material be high temperature peanut meal percentage by weight 0.2%, put into twin-screw extruder after mixing, 50 ℃ of temperature, extrusion under the pressure 0.2MPa condition, in temperature is that to dry water content under 80 ℃ of conditions be 0.1%, promptly obtains the peanut histone after the cooling.Record that protein content is 59% in the peanut histone.
Above-mentioned described vitamins fortification material is VC.
Embodiment 2
Protein content is lower than 45%, the peanut dregs that fat content produces greater than the oil expression of 3% high temperature is through pulverizing, cross 40 order mesh screens and form powder, powder is mixed with vitamins fortification material, wherein the addition of fortification material be high temperature peanut meal percentage by weight 0.3%, put into twin-screw extruder after mixing, 80 ℃ of temperature, extrusion under the pressure 0.4MPa condition, in temperature is that to dry water content under 100 ℃ of conditions be 0.05%, promptly obtains the peanut histone after the cooling.Record in the peanut histone protein content 61%.
Above-mentioned described vitamins fortification material is VE.
Embodiment 3
Protein content is lower than 45%, the peanut dregs that fat content produces greater than the oil expression of 3% high temperature is through pulverizing, cross 40 order mesh screens and form powder, powder is mixed with vitamins fortification material, wherein the addition of fortification material be high temperature peanut meal percentage by weight 0.25%, put into twin-screw extruder after mixing, 70 ℃ of temperature, extrusion under the pressure 0.3MPa condition, in temperature is that to dry water content under 90 ℃ of conditions be 0.08%, promptly obtains the peanut histone after the cooling.Record in the peanut histone protein content 60%.
Above-mentioned described vitamins fortification material is the mixture of VC and VE.
Through repetition test, vitamins fortification material and powder are dark fashionable, and the addition of fortification material is the 0.2-0.3% of the percentage by weight of powder; The extrusion condition is temperature 50-80 ℃, pressure 0.2-0.4MPa; The hyperthermia drying temperature is 80-100 ℃ and dries water content and be not more than at 0.1% o'clock that the peanut histone that obtains after the cooling all has the advantage that local flavor is light, protein content is high.
Used vitamins fortification material all can be VC or VE or its mixture among above-mentioned arbitrary embodiment.
And through repetition test, when the vitamins fortification material that is adopted was the mixture of VC and VE, the weight ratio of VC and VE was 1: 3-1: 1 o'clock, under other identical condition, protein content was higher in the peanut histone that makes.
